Sporty Spice Explains Why She Opted Out Of Spice Girls 'Reunion'
.
(Radio.com) After much hemming and hawing, a full Spice Girls reunion never happened in 2016. Ginger, Baby and Scary convened to launch "GEM," (Geri-Emma-Melanie) a noble effort that fell short by two members. And so, the 20th anniversary of their debut, "Wannabe" came and went without fanfare. It was widely understood that Victoria "Posh" Beckham's fashion empire was too robust to resolve scheduling conflicts, but why did Sporty opt out? Melanie Chisholm penned an essay in Love magazine to explain her decision. "Truth be told, earlier this year after several face-to-face meetings with the girls I made the difficult decision not to be part of a proposed reunion with Emma, Geri and Melanie," Mel writes. "Victoria had already bowed out understandably with the demands of her fashion label and her rather large family." "The hardest part for me was letting people down, the girls, the fans, civilisation?!," she continues. "Unfortunately something didn't feel quite right and I had to follow my gut." Read more here.
